Day 2 Stanley Park


Since breakfast was not included in my hotel, I ate the food that I bought at Urban Fare the day before. After brekkie, I headed out to explore Stanley Park. Some parts of the park had many geese and of course their poop lying around. I tried to avoid stepping in their poop. 

Ultimately, I ended up walking the entire seawall at Stanley Park and reached 28K steps by the end of the day. It took about 3 hours to finish the walk including time spent taking photos and eating lunch at the Beach 3 concession stand. I had the fish tacos and a ginger kombucha drink. Dinner was at Ramen Danbo for which I had to wait in line 35 minutes. At least the ramen was decent and tasted authentic. Below are some of the sights at Stanley Park. I missed Prospect Point.
